Benefits

Xiamen University offers multiple scholarships to all International Students from around the world to undertake Bachelors, Masters or PhD Degree from China. Detail of each scholarship is given below:

Chinese Government Scholarship & Marine Scholarship of China::

  • Complete Tuition fee
  • On-campus accommodation fee or off-campus accommodation monetary subsidy (RMB 700/month for master’s programs; RMB 1,000/month for doctoral programs)
  • Living allowance (RMB 3,000/month for master’s programs; RMB 3,500/month for doctoral programs).
  • Comprehensive medical insurance.

Note: Other expenses for study in China, such as international travel expenses, cost of physical examination, security deposit and utility costs for on-campus accommodation, and cost of course materials, should be borne by the scholarship recipients themselves.

XMU International Scholarships

Bachelor’s Program:

  • Second-class Scholarship: Tuition fee only
  • Quota: 5

Master’s Program:

  • First-class Scholarship: Tuition fee + Living allowance (RMB 3,000/month)
  • Quota: 3
  • Second-class Scholarship: Tuition fee only
  • Quota: 8

Doctoral Program:

  • First-class Scholarship: Tuition fee + Living allowance (RMB 3,500/month)
  • Quota: 3
  • Second-class Scholarship: Tuition fee only
  • Quota: 5

Eligibility Criteria

Students have to meet the following criteria to apply for Xiamen University CSC Scholarships 2026 in China:

  • Applicants must be non-Chinese citizens in good health.
  • Educational background and age limits (as of September 1, 2026)
  • Bachelor’s programs: hold a high school diploma or above and be under the age of 25
  • Master’s programs: hold a bachelor’s degree or above and be under the age of 40
  • Doctoral programs: hold a master’s degree or above and be under the age of 45.

Selection and Notification

A comprehensive review will be conducted on applicant’s academic record, language proficiency, overall merits, research achievements and their prospective supervisor’s comments. The shortlisted candidates will be submitted to the university authorities for final approval.

The final results will be published at https://admissions.xmu.edu.cn in early August. Scholarships awardees will be notified via email. Admission Notices and Visa Application Forms for Study (JW202) will be sent out afterwards.

How to Apply?

  • First, head to the official application portal for the China Scholarship Council (CSC) and choose the Type B – University Program under Agency No. 10384 (XMU). Fill out the form in English or Chinese and sign it.
  • Next, go to Xiamen University’s online application platform and upload your completed CSC application form along with any required documents. You only need to submit electronically—no paper copies required.
  • If you’re applying for a master’s or doctoral program, secure a pre‑acceptance letter from your prospective supervisor at XMU (signed and stamped by the relevant college) and submit it as part of your online application.
  • Gather all other required documents—such as your academic transcripts, degree certificates, language proficiency proof, and two recommendation letters—and upload them via the application portal. Ensure all materials meet the versions and formats specified in the official guide.
  • Once you’ve submitted everything, your application will be evaluated on your academic record, language ability, research experience, and the feedback from your prospective supervisor. Shortlisted candidates will be forwarded for final approval by the CSC.
  • Final scholarship results will be published on Xiamen University’s admissions website around July or August. Make sure you keep an eye on the site and your email for updates.
  • After you accept the award, prepare for enrolment by arranging travel, applying for a visa, and attending any orientation or pre‑arrival activities as directed by the University.
